MoreGold cyanidation, also called cyanide leaching, is a process used to extract gold from raw ore taken from the ground. It uses cyanide to dissolve the gold within the rock, which, itself, is not soluble in cyanide. The gold is then drawn out in a liquid form that can be treated to remove the cyanide.

More2013-1-3 Most cyanide leaching is carried out at a alkaline pH of between 10 and 11, depending upon lab testing of individual ores and the optimum leaching/chemical use rates. The cyanide solution strength is also important in leaching gold, with the typical range of solution being in the 0.02% -0.05% NaCN. The gold particle size has a tremendous effect ...
